Yes, Benadryl ( diphenhydramine) may be safely taken with Tylenol ( acetaminophen) as there is no drug interaction between the two. In fact, these two drugs can often be found together in the same product.

Summary. If you take too much Tylenol (acetaminophen), you could experience liver or kidney damage. Overdosing on acetaminophen can even lead to death. To avoid overdose, never take more than 4,000 mg of Tylenol within 24 hours. But if you have liver disease or you regularly consume alcohol, even that may be too much.In general, the maximum amount of acetaminophen you can take in a 24-hour period depends on your age. For people 12 years and older, the labeled maximum amount of acetaminophen is 4,000 mg per day. The use of too much acetaminophen and salicylates at the same time may cause kidney damage or cancer of the kidney or urinary bladder. This may occur if large amounts of both medicines are taken together for a long time.
